Job Overview

Beacon Hill is partnering with a growing industrial supply and distribution company seeking an experienced HR Generalist to join their team on a temp-to-hire basis. This is a hands-on role supporting day-to-day human resources operations in a fast-paced environment. The ideal candidate will have strong employee relations experience, payroll knowledge, and familiarity with HRIS systems, preferably Paylocity.

Key Responsibilities

  • Serve as the primary point of contact for employees regarding HR-related questions, policies, and procedures
  • Support employee relations matters, including investigations, conflict resolution, coaching, and performance-related issues
  • Assist with full-cycle onboarding and offboarding processes
  • Process and support payroll activities, ensuring accuracy and compliance with company policies and applicable regulations
  • Maintain employee records and HR documentation within the HRIS system
  • Administer benefits enrollment, changes, and employee inquiries
  • Support leave administration, including FMLA, CFRA, workers’ compensation, and other employee leaves
  • Ensure compliance with federal, state, and local employment laws
  • Assist with recruiting coordination, interview scheduling, and new hire paperwork as needed
  • Generate HR reports and assist with audits, compliance initiatives, and special projects
  • Partner with management to support employee engagement and workforce planning efforts

Qualifications

  • 3+ years of Human Resources experience in a Generalist or similar HR role
  • Payroll processing experience required
  • Experience with Paylocity strongly preferred
  • Strong knowledge of California employment laws and HR best practices
  • Experience handling employee relations matters independently
  • Proficient with Microsoft Office Suite, particularly Excel
  • Excellent communication, organizational, and problem-solving skills
  • 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ment
  • Bilingual Spanish is a plus, but not required
  • Ability to work a full onsite schedule of Monday-Friday, 7:00 AM – 4:30 PM, with occasional Saturday availability as needed.

Preferred Background

  • Experience supporting manufacturing, distribution, industrial, or blue-collar workforces
  • Exposure to benefits administration, leave management, and compliance reporting
  • Comfortable working in a fully onsite environment and collaborating across departments
